If trying to find Printable Flower Stickers, you are arriving at the right website. 1000+ free printables are available here. Download Printable Flower Stickers here for free.
New Available Printable Flower Stickers
We hope you find what you are looking for here. Thank you for downloading Printable Flower Stickers.